#PNEA2016: Prestige Nigeria Education Awards 1.0 Holds on June 15th | Check out The Full list of Nominees
The date for the inaugural edition of the Prestige Nigeria Education Awards (PNEA) 2016 has officially being announced.
The team leader for the #PNEA2016, Debo Olowu, officially made the announcement and the details of the awards are as follows:
Date: Wednesday, June 15th 2016
Time: Blue Carpet starts at 12:00 Noon.
Venue: Classique Event Place, 7a, Oregun, Ikeja, Lagos
Attendance: Strictly by Invitation
